function shallowcopy(orig)
local orig_type = type(orig)
local copy
if orig_type == 'table' then
copy = {}
for orig_key, orig_value in pairs(orig) do
copy[orig_key] = orig_value
end
else -- number, string, boolean, etc
copy = orig
end
return copy
end
function deepcopy(orig)
local orig_type = type(orig)
local copy
if orig_type == 'table' then
copy = {}
for orig_key, orig_value in next, orig, nil do
copy[deepcopy(orig_key)] = deepcopy(orig_value)
end
setmetatable(copy, deepcopy(getmetatable(orig)))
else -- number, string, boolean, etc
copy = orig
end
return copy
end
function string.startswith(s, suffix)
return suffix=='' or string.sub(s, 1, string.len(suffix))==suffix
end
function string.endswith(s, suffix)
return suffix=='' or string.sub(s, -string.len(suffix))==suffix
end
function table.merge(t1, t2)
t = shallowcopy(t1)
for _, v in ipairs(t2) do
table.insert(t, v)
end
return t
end
function table.map(t, f)
local result = {}
for k, v in pairs(t) do
result[k] = f(v)
end
return result
end
function table.filter(t, f)
local result = {}
local i = 1
for k, v in pairs(t) do
if f(k, v) then
result[i] = v
i = i+1
end
end
return result
end
function join(sep, ...)
local result = ''
for _, segment in ipairs({...}) do
if result ~= '' then
result = result .. sep .. segment
else
result = segment
end
end
return result
end
function table.flatten(t)
local nt = {}
for _, v in ipairs(t) do
if type(v) == 'table' then
local t2 = table.flatten(v)
for _, v in ipairs(t2) do
table.insert(nt, v)
end
else
table.insert(nt, v)
end
end
return nt
end
function joinargs(...)
return table.concat(table.flatten({...}), ' ')
end
function joinpath(...)
local result = ''
for i, segment in ipairs({...}) do
if segment:startswith('/') then
result = segment
else
if result ~= '' and not result:endswith('/') then
result = result .. '/'
end
result = result .. segment
end
end
return result
end
OPTIONS = {
define = {},
includes = {},
libs = {},
libdirs = {},
cflags = {}
}
OPTION_STACK = {}
function push_options()
table.insert(OPTION_STACK, OPTIONS)
OPTIONS = deepcopy(OPTIONS)
end
function pop_options()
OPTIONS = table.remove(OPTION_STACK)
end
CXX = tup.getconfig('CXX')
LD = tup.getconfig('LD')
AR = tup.getconfig('AR')
DEBUG = tup.getconfig('DEBUG') == 'yes'
PLATFORM = tup.getconfig('TUP_PLATFORM')
if CXX == '' then
if PLATFORM == 'linux' then
CXX = 'g++'
elseif PLATFORM == 'win32' then
CXX = 'cl'
end
end
if PLATFORM == 'linux' then
if CXX == '' then
CXX = 'g++'
end
if LD == '' then
LD = 'g++'
end
if AR == '' then
AR = 'ar'
end
if DEBUG then OPTIMIZATION = '-O0' else OPTIMIZATION = '-O3'
end
LDFLAGS = '-g'
ARFLAGS = 'crs'
COMPILER_COMPILE_ONLY_FLAG = '-c'
COMPILER_OUTPUT_FLAG = '-o'
COMPILER_DEFINE_FLAG = '-D'
COMPILER_INCLUDE_FLAG = '-I'
LINKER_OUTPUT_FLAG = '-o'
LINKER_LIBDIR_FLAG = '-L'
LINKER_LIB_FLAG = '-l'
OBJSUFFIX = '.o'
EXESUFFIX = ''
LIBPREFIX = 'lib'
LIBSUFFIX = '.a'
OPTIONS.cflags = {'-ggdb3', '-std=c++11', '-Wall', '-Werror'}
elseif PLATFORM == 'win32' then
if CXX == '' then
CXX = 'cl'
end
if LD == '' then
LD = 'link'
end
if DEBUG then OPTIMIZATION = '/Od /Oi /MDd' else OPTIMIZATION = '/O2 /GL /MD'
end
OBJSUFFIX = '.obj'
options.cflags = {
'/EHsc', -- C++ exception handling
'/Zc:forScope /Zc:wchar_t /Zc:auto /Zc:rvalueCast /Zc:strictStrings /Zc:implicitNoexcept /Zc:inline /Zc:throwingNew /Zc:referenceBinding', -- C++11 conformance
'/fp:precise', -- Predictable floating-point operations
'/W3', -- Warning level 3
'/WX', -- warnings as errors
'/GS', '/sdl', -- Security checks
'/Zi', -- Generate debug PDB
'/Gm-', -- Disable minimal rebuild
'/FS', -- Force serialized access to PDB file
'/nologo',
'/Fd' .. joinpath(tup.getcwd(), 'reckless.pdb')
}
LDFLAGS = ''
ARFLAGS = '/NOLOGO'
COMPILER_COMPILE_ONLY_FLAG = '/c'
COMPILER_OUTPUT_FLAG = '/Fo:'
COMPILER_DEFINE_FLAG = '/D'
COMPILER_INCLUDE_FLAG = '/I'
LINKER_OUTPUT_FLAG = '/OUT:'
LINKER_LIBDIR_FLAG = '/LIBPATH:'
LINKER_LIB_FLAG = ''
EXESUFFIX = '.exe'
LIBPREFIX = ''
LIBSUFFIX = '.lib'
error("build scripts are unfinished on VC++ due to tup issue #288")
else
error("build scripts not implemented for this platform")
end

function filter_platform_files(files)
local platform = tup.getconfig('TUP_PLATFORM')
local result = {}
if platform == 'win32' then
return table.filter(files, function(k, v)
local name = tup.base(v)
return not string.endswith(name, '_unix')
end)
elseif platform == 'linux' then
return table.filter(files, function(k, v)
local name = tup.base(v)
return not string.endswith(name, '_win32')
end)
end
return result
end
function array_to_option_string(array, option)
local args = {}
for i, v in ipairs(array) do
if v:find(' ') then v = ' "' .. v .. '"' end
args[i] = option .. v
end
return table.concat(args, ' ')
end
function compile(name, objname, options)
if options == nil then
options = OPTIONS
end
-- Include directories
include_args = array_to_option_string(options.includes, COMPILER_INCLUDE_FLAG)
define_args = array_to_option_string(options.define, COMPILER_DEFINE_FLAG)
-- Object file name
local base = tup.base(name)
if objname == nil then
objname = tup.base(name) .. OBJSUFFIX
end
local cmd = joinargs(CXX, COMPILER_COMPILE_ONLY_FLAG, options.cflags,
OPTIMIZATION, include_args, define_args, COMPILER_OUTPUT_FLAG .. objname,
name)
local text = '^ CXX ' .. name .. ' -> ' .. objname .. '^ '
tup.definerule{inputs={name}, command=text .. cmd, outputs={objname}}
return objname
end
function library(name, objects)
name = LIBPREFIX .. name .. LIBSUFFIX
local cmd = joinargs(AR, ARFLAGS, name, objects)
text = '^ AR ' .. name .. '^ '
tup.definerule{inputs=objects, command=text .. cmd, outputs={name}}
end
function link(name, objects, options)
if options == nil then
options = OPTIONS
end
libdirs = array_to_option_string(options.libdirs, LINKER_LIBDIR_FLAG)
libs = array_to_option_string(options.libs, LINKER_LIB_FLAG)
name = name .. EXESUFFIX
if type(objects) == 'string' then objects = {objects} end
local cmd = joinargs(LD, LDFLAGS, LINKER_OUTPUT_FLAG .. name,
objects, libdirs, libs)
text = '^ LD ' .. name .. '^ '
tup.definerule{inputs=objects, command=text .. cmd, outputs={name}}
end
if DEBUG then
table.insert(OPTIONS.define, 'RECKLESS_DEBUG')
end
tup.append_table(OPTIONS.libs, {'pthread'})
